Description: Its wonderful when large beads can be visually statement-making, but its not enjoyable when they are too heavy to wear comfortably. In this workshop, Kathleen will teach constructing and assembling large light-weight hollow beads in organic/geometric shapes, but will concentrate on making beads inspired by the world's ethnic jewelry. Students will make their own neckpiece of beads using some Kathleen's original faux techniques and quite a bit of carving, so if carving practice is what you want, then this is the workshop for you. Having taken the "Large Hollow Bead" workshop is advised, but not a requirement and emphasis will be placed on your own reinterpretation of classic ethnic designs.
Artist Bio: Widely recognized as one of the world's leading polymer clay artists, Kathleen Dustin has been a pioneer, an educator, and source of inspiration for those interested in this emerging medium. Her exquisite evening bags have been celebrated for their emotional images of women, translucent depth of surface, and vibrant colors. Her most recent purses and art jewelry pay attention to the natural forms she finds in the woods of New Hampshire. |
